Phison PS2251-09
The (often stylized as PS2251-09 or simply the 09-series) is a high-performance USB flash drive controller designed by Phison Electronics , a global leader in NAND flash controllers . As a successor to earlier workhorses like the PS2251-07, the "09" is specifically engineered to handle the demands of USB 3.1 Gen 1 interfaces, bridging the gap between high-capacity consumer storage and industrial-grade reliability. - Write speed collapse: After writing ~1-2GB, speed drops from 80MB/s to 5MB/s. This is the controller flushing the cache to slow TLC NAND.
- Write protection trigger: The controller locks itself when it detects bad blocks or wear leveling failure. This is often a death rattle.
- ROM mode: If MPTool doesn't see your drive, you must open the case and short pin 29 (or 31) to ground to force ROM mode.
